Cheers guys ,ok time for another update ,today i started to get the filler into the doors.
First stage was to get the paint off the doors where i wanted to fill.

also in regards to some people not using a guide coat on filler
if u dont you will never fill every single pin hole caused by sanding down the filler
guide coat is jus basically black spray used as a dust coat it shows up high and low spots also makes fillering 10 times easier as u can see where you need to fill with a second skim ect
